What is the difference between a Nambe and an Eden?
Nambé is an eight-metal alloy whose major component is aluminum. It was developed in 1953 by Martin Eden, a former metallurgist at the Los Alamos National Laboratory. Subsequently, question is, how do you clean Nambe aluminum? Nambe Bowls, Platters, Plates and Casseroles Hand-wash your Nambe metal with mild soap and water to ensure cleanliness.

How do you get scratches out of Nambe?
You can remove scratches from your Nambé alloy items by using Nambé Polish. The metal surface should be dry and wiped free of dust or surface dirt prior to application. Apply Nambé Polish sparingly with a soft dry cloth. Rub gently in a back-and-forth motion until black residue appears, usually after 10 to 15 seconds.

Where is Nambe wear made?
A few years later, it was bought by the Hillenbrand family. Until about 10 years ago, Nambé's signature aluminum alloy products were manufactured in New Mexico. Now, Robedee said such merchandise is produced in India, while wooden items are made in Thailand and stainless steel flatware in Vietnam.Jul 17, 2019

What Nambé means?
The word "Nambé" (pronounced na:m'bei), comes from the Native American Tewa tradition, meaning "People of the round earth." The native people have described Nambé as being "born of the earth and the fertile imagination."
Is Nambé Native American?
The Pueblo of Nambe is recognized by the federal government and is an Indian Tribe that was organized under the Indian Reorganization Act of June 18, 1934. Life on the Reservation: 20 miles north of Santa Fe, the Nambe Pueblo is almost completely surrounded by non-Native American towns.
